| 155 | 53 | Making leak detection membrane by providing Black Low Density Polyethylene (LDPE) film, 4000 gauge (=1mm thickness) as per IS 2508-1984. Joints in the film shall be heat-sealed insitu during laying of the film, using a 3-sealer thermostatically controlled electric iron and checked carefully.The film may be laid at a slope (towards the periphery of the sand pad foundation) of atleast 1 in 200, to effectively drain leaked product, if any, away from the sand pad. The film shall be anchored at the periphery of the sand pad, as shown in attached drawing. | ab155 | 17000 | M2 |
